Revelation 11:12 "Then they heard a loud voice from heaven saying to them, 'Come up hither! ' And in the sight of their foes they went up to heaven in a cloud.'"
The ones ascending to heaven are the two prophets who will be raised up during the second woe of Revelation. They will give their testimony and then be killed by the beast, but after three and a half days they will be raised up from the dead and called to heaven. (Revelation 11:7-12)
"Come up hither!" have to be the most wonderful words anyone could ever hear (along with "Well done, my good and faithful servant"). Hearing those words should be what we live for, hearing them will be the only thing that matters in the end. No matter how much of a struggle we go through here, even to the point of seeming to lose everything, even possibly our lives, these words will signal the culmination of it all, the reward that has been gained for us opening before us for eternity.
So keep fighting the good fight, no matter what. No matter how difficult, keep going in Christ until you hear "Come up hither!" Then it will have been all worth it.
